Fedora really do seem to be getting their act together on next release (43) with the combination of IBM and Red Hat -- efficient, most bugs gone etc. Only 1 issue -- time seems 1 hr ahead of local time at the right hand edge on the screen - but that's not a problem. !!!!!

Update was a breeze with just a simple reboot. 6 mins from start to finish on modest hardware -- WINDOWS PLEASE LEARN - last update (latest build :W11 PRO DEV) took me 2 re-boots and nearly 35 mins on the same hardware !!!!.

Try it as a VM with the KDE option. Install current release (42) first - add software, etc to what you want, apply any fixes then simply upgrade as per the Fedora site.

Love the new basic wallpaper !!! and haven't been able to break this release yet !! even though it's still Beta. No probs running Windows VM's on it either via QEMU/KVM. (Of course you can choose different wallpapers etc !! but the default one just seems great to me).
